We just went to the MNSSHP last Sunday night. The crowds were moderate. The only waits for rides that we encountered were in Fantasyland (those were about 15 minutes, or so.) Everywhere else, the attractions were pretty much a walk on. Trick or treating was a lot of fun. The lines look long, but they move very quickly. Be sure to hit up the trick or treating at the Jungle Cruise area and the pathway from Toontown to Tomorrowland (it only goes one way, starting in Toontown.) There are a ton of characters out and about. Many that are normally not out. The fireworks are spectacular!! We missed both parades - too busy riding rides!! Have a blast! We did!!! :cool1:
